Comments:
- Handsinks (in front, at back 3-compartment sink, and in staff washroom) were supplied with hot and cold running water, liquid soap and paper towels.
- Staff hygiene is satisfactory: clean attire (aprons) and hair tied back
- Single use disposal gloves discarded after each use in deli service
Food contact surface sanitizer spray bottle achieved 200 to 400 ppm QUATS with test strips.
Food contact surfaces are cleaned, sanitized and rinsed after use and in the morning each day.
3 compartment sink supplied with hot and cold running water and bleach and drain plugs
400 ppm chlorine measured in sink solution with test strips (recommended 100 to 200 ppm chlorine for sanitizing equipment and utensils)
Walk-in cooler in back room at 4.0 C (required: at or below 4 C)
Walk-in cooler at front at 2.7 C
Front self serve 3 door cooler at 0.6 C
Self serve beverage cooler at 3.8 C
Open deli display cooler at 3.2 C
Left deli display cooler at 3.0 C
Right deli display cooler at 3.6 C
Front self serve chest freezer at -28 C (required: at or below -18 C)
Self serve glass door freezer at -15 C (defrosting, however items stored in frozen solid state)
Back room chest freezer beside walk-in cooler at -25 C
Chest freezer along back wall at -21 C
All refrigeration units have accurate thermometers
Food is prepackaged and not prepared to order.
Food in coolers and freezers are covered, or in original sealed packaging. Ready to eat food stored on shelves above raw animal products.
Dry storage items and grocery items stored off the ground. Shelving and aisles maintained in sanitary condition.
Chemicals and tools, mechanical supplies stored in areas separate from food.
Stove vent hood was clean. No production occurring at time of inspection. Vent is present above smoker.
Back door equipped with screen. Door and screen closed during the inspection.
No signs of pest activity during inspection.
Floors, walls and ceilings were maintained in sanitary condition
If using bleach spray bottle for sanitizing handles and other touch points, use 1/2 teaspoon bleach in 1 litre water |
